DSWC in Venue Meaning
The DSWC meaning in Venue terms is "Docklands Sailing & Watersports Centre". There are 1 related meanings of the DSWC Venue abbreviation.
DSWC on Venue Full Forms
- Docklands Sailing & Watersports Centre
Frequently Asked Questions (FAQ)
What does DSWC stand for Venue?
DSWC stands for Docklands Sailing & Watersports Centre in Venue terms.
What is the shortened form of Docklands Sailing & Watersports Centre in Venue?
The short form of "Docklands Sailing & Watersports Centre" is DSWC for Venue.
Citation
DSWC in Venue. Acronym24.com. (2019, December 24). Retrieved November 23, 2024 from https://acronym24.com/dswc-meaning-in-venue/
Last updated